Implanon® Failure

Suttha Hamontri MD*, Wacharaporn Weerakul MD*

Affiliation : * Department of Obstetrics and Gynecology, Faculty of Medicine, Srinakharinwirot University

A 28-year old woman, P1-0-1-1 presented with 5-month amenorrhea after having had single - rod 68 mg - etonorgestrel contraceptive implant (Implanon®) for 18 months. Pregnancy was diagnosed by physical examination and confirmed by ultrasonography. At first, she wanted to have her pregnancy terminated because of a financial problem and anxiety about fetal anomaly as well as pregnancy complication. However, after counseling, she decided to continue her pregnancy and had a normal male infant delivered by cesarean section. This pregnancy is considered as product failure, which is very rare and is the first report in Thailand. Clinical counseling on medical risk of pregnancy and fetal anomaly can reduce the mother’s anxiety and assure her to carry on her pregnancy as done in this case.
